Value study 2: Reflective and transparent objects

Create a composition with several objects that are transparent and reflective, such as glass and metal. Choose a combination of clear glass and colored glass, as well as highly-reflective and less reflective objects. You can include other items in your composition. Be sure you have a primary center of interest in your composition. There can also be secondary areas of interest. Light your setup in a way that shows the forms of your objects and creates interesting and aesthetically pleasing areas of light and shadow. Pay special attention to where the brightest highlights appear and the shapes of reflections on objects.

  • make your composition 18″x 24″
  • Use charcoal to create a full range of values.
  • You can use hatching and cross hatching or continuous tone to build up your darker values.
  • Cover the finished drawing with a sheet of tracing paper.
  • Put your name on your finished work.
